Is London England ? Addressing a Common England's Location Inquiry
It's a remarkably asked inquiry : Is London part of England ? The short answer is yes, but a slight nuance. London isn't merely England; it's a metropolis within England, which itself is among the four regions that constitute the United Kingdom. Imagine of it like so : England is a larger area , and London is a specific city inside that area . Thus , while Londoners are undoubtedly English, England isn’t the entire United Kingdom.

London UK: Essential Information for Visitors and Residents
London, the UK's vibrant capital , offers a unique experience for both visitors . Navigating this thriving city requires some basic knowledge. Public transit is excellent , primarily involving the Underground , buses, and trains. Consider obtaining an travel pass for convenient fares. Accommodation ranges from affordable hostels to high-end hotels, so securing ahead is often advised , particularly during peak season . Here's a quick summary :
- Currency: The British Pound (£/GBP)
- Language: English
- Time Zone: Greenwich Mean Time (GMT) / British Summer Time (BST)
- Emergency Numbers: 999 or 112
- Electricity: 230V, plug type G

London Address Basics: Postal Codes & UK Location Explained
Navigating a London address format can be tricky , especially for individuals with the UK’s postal service. Understanding postal codes, also known as location identifiers, is vital to ensuring any mail reaches its destination. The UK employs a unique postcode scheme , divided into districts, with London being a major one. These codes identify a particular geographic location . You'll often see postcodes written in a combination of numbers and alphanumeric characters . For example , a typical London postcode might look like "SW1A 0AA."
